Hotel offers leisure facilities near Dublin’s city center
The Regency Hotel is situated 3 miles from Dublin city center in a handsome 200-year-old Georgian building that has been lovingly redone to house 280 elegant guest rooms. The hotel features a large state-of-the-art conference facility, restaurant and bar and a new leisure facility with a swimming pool. Guests can reach the bustling city center with excellent shopping, entertainment and attractions via short trip by bus or car.Highlights

Rooms
The Regency Hotel has 280 well-appointed guest rooms with satellite TV, tea and coffee station, laundry service and hairdryer. Executive rooms also have computer points for Internet access, clothes care facilities, plasma TV and work desk. Tastefully decorated one- and two-bedroom apartments have a separate sitting room, kitchen area and offer use of the hotel's leisure center, swimming pool, Jacuzzi and sauna.
Features
Housed in a beautiful 200-year-old building on the outskirts of Dublin, the Regency Hotel blends Georgian charm with modern comforts. A large conference center hosts business events while nearby public transport takes leisure travelers into Dublin city center. A brand new leisure center with swimming pool, gym, sauna and Jacuzzi is available for guest use. The Allure Beauty Spa Center is the place to stop for a relaxing massage treatment after a long day in the city center or attending a conference. The in-house Shanard Restaurant serves Irish and international cuisine and the Appian Lounge is perfect for a cocktail. Free Wi-Fi service is available, as well as car parking (at a fee).Transportation

Dining
- Shanard Restaurant
- There is fine wining and dining available with the in-house restaurant serving Irish and international cuisine. The hotel also has a fine Bar and Lounge area, serving a range of alcoholic and non-alcoholic beverages including a cocktail menu. Bar food Is available all day 7 days a week. There is also music several nights a week.
Meeting facilities
- Meeting Info
- The Regency Hotel is delighted to announce the arrival of a landmark development. The development consists of a 929sqm/10,000 sq ft. Conference Centre, suitable for 750 delegates or 600 for a dinner dance. The room is fully dividable into four separate rooms and most rooms have natural daylight. In addition, there are separate breakout rooms.

Avoid like the plague
We were offered a shoebox sized room with an ensuite that would have caused an injury if a second person had attempted to enter it when the first was in it. The bed was described as a double but was a spacious single. When we requested a twin the receptionist was most put out and with very bad grace evetually granted the request. You needed a map to find the room and the staff were dismissive when asked for directions. The room was basic but walking around felt like you were walking straight on the water pipes due to the amount of noise they emitted. Parking was provided but they charged you [$] for the priviledge. The one highlight was the American style diner located outside it but still part of the Hotel complex. Courteous helpful staff, beautiful food and reasonably priced. The main hotel should take a long hard look at it!

My review of The Regency Hotel
The lobby and public dining areas of this hotel were very nice. The staff were friendly and accomodating. The rooms however, were very run down. The plumbing was finicky. The water would get cold or stop flowing altogether when trying to take a shower. The toilet only worked when it wanted to. The heat in the room would automatically turn off during day-time hours to save hotel energy. Overall I was very unhappy with accomodations. I would never stay there again and I would not recommend this hotel to anyone.
